Stafford Springs was established in 1719 and has approximately
12,000 residents. The town is rich with history and tradition. Years
ago Stafford Springs was known throughout the lands for it's Mineral
Springs and it's curative properties. The natural springs attracted
many North American Indians, many new settlers and even a visit
from President John Adams. Later on Stafford became famous for it's
textile mills where some of the world's finest cashmere is still
produced today.
Stafford Springs offers it's residents a variety of outdoor activities
ranging from hiking up Soapstone Mountain or the Mountain Laurel
Sanctuary, swimming at Staffordville Lake, or tennis at Kealy Field.
Stafford Springs also displays lovely Victorian homes, historic
mills, antique shops and rolling farm land with some of the most
beautiful barns in New England and a quaint little Main Street with
a lovely park, shops, restaurants and a French Bakery.
